Artist of the Week!



Introduction- Tell us a bit about yourself. 
Hi, I'm Christy and I live in Shreveport, LA, with my husband and pug, Gidget.  I have lived in Louisiana all my life, mostly in Shreveport, Baton Rouge & New Orleans.  I am an LSU alumni and a huge Tiger fan!  Some of my hobbies include reading, gardening, surfing the web, shopping estate sales, and spending time with family & friends.

How did you get started making handmade items? 
I have been creative and crafty pretty much all my life.  I can remember doing all kinds of craft projects with my mom as a child and with friends on through college.  I first started selling my handmade items after I made some baby gifts for friends a few years ago.  I would see cute frames and other things in stores and knew I could make them even cuter myself!  Then my mother-in-law gave me her old embroidery machine last year and it has been non-stop ever since!


What does a typical day look like for you? 
I usually start my day like most, checking my email, Facebook, and other pertinent websites.  I also work part-time as a retail merchandiser, so 1-4 days a week I visit stores like Kohl's, JCPenny, and Academy completing various projects.  I am home in time to take Gidget for her daily walk and agonize over what to cook for dinner!  On days when I'm not working my retail jobs, I will work on orders or play around with my embroidery machine and of course do the boring stuff like housework, grocery shopping, and laundry.  I can usually fit in some fun shopping or lunch with a friend at least once a week.  In the evenings hubby & I relax by watching TV/movies, playing video games, or hanging out with friends.

If you could tell someone anything about Louisiana, what would you tell them? 
I would tell them not to believe everything they see on TV! We don't all have alligators in our backyards, take pirogues to work, or have unintelligible accents! 

What is your favorite item to make? 
Right now I love creating things with my embroidery machine.  I love making anything from personalized onesies and burp cloths to travel tumblers and koozies.  I also love using vintage jewelry on my frames, although I haven't made any new ones in a while. I try to make all of my creations unique by embellishing them with some sort of special touch like rhinestones, vintage jewelry, or cute fabrics.

What is your favorite food from Louisiana? 
How do you choose a favorite food from Louisiana? That is next to impossible! I love seafood, and I'm particularly fond of crawfish etoufee, crawfish chowder, meatpies, pralines, and bread pudding.

Member Artisan Feature--Embellished Bayou

Louisiana life and style is evident throughout Embellished Bayou's lovely shop, run by Christy, a sweet lady with great talent.

A lifelong resident, Christy, attended LSU, lived in New Orleans for 4 years and now resides in Shreveport with her husband and two furbabies. She creates hand painted personalized embellished picture frames and tins, candle embellishments, French memo boards and began creating by making gifts for friends. When she saw items in stores that she knew she could make even better, she knew it was time to sell online!

The lovely soaps in her shop are created by her mother and she has some lovely fleur de lis designs.

Christy loves all the local festivals and also supports local musicians..Cowboy Mouth is her favorite.
